Understanding Tin Roofs
Tin roof generally refers to metal roofing, most commonly galvanized steel, aluminum, or steel with a protective coating (such as galvalume). These roofs are valued for lightweight structure, fast installation, and excellent resistance to wind, hail, and fire. Modern metal panels often feature interlocking seams and concealed fasteners to improve weatherproofing. Aesthetic options range from traditional standing-seam profiles to more stylized standing-seam and exposed-fastener designs.
Understanding Tile Roofs
Tile roofs come in clay or concrete, offering distinctive texture and appearance. Clay tiles are durable and fire-resistant, with excellent color retention, but they can be brittle and heavy. Concrete tiles are less expensive, versatile in color and shape, and generally more resistant to impact than clay. Tile roofs typically use a battens-and-slat system and require a strong structural support due to their weight. They perform well in hot climates and are prized for traditional and Mediterranean architectural styles.
Durability and Longevity
Metal roofs often carry long service life, frequently 40 to 70 years depending on material and climate. They handle wind, hail, and fire well and shed snow efficiently in colder regions. Tile roofs commonly last 50 to 100 years, with clay tiles known for longevity and concrete tiles offering strong durability. However, both systems require proper installation: metal roofs must be sealed at joints and fasteners checked for corrosion, while tile roofs need careful installation to prevent cracked tiles and underlying deck damage.
Weather Resistance and Climate Suitability
Metal roofs excel in high-wind areas and regions with heavy precipitation. Their lightweight nature reduces structural load and they shed rain quickly, aiding in moisture control. Tile roofs perform well in sun-drenched climates and resist heat gain, but can become brittle in freezing cycles if not properly maintained. In freeze-thaw zones, ensure tile systems have appropriate underlayment and ventilation to minimize moisture-related issues. Consider roof slope: metal roofs perform well at various pitches; tile roofs require minimum slopes to prevent water infiltration.
Maintenance and Repairs
Metal roofs demand periodic inspection of fasteners, sealant joints, and seam integrity; most maintenance involves minor resealing and repainting over time to prevent corrosion and color fading. Tile roofs require periodic tile replacement for cracked or broken pieces, plus inspection of underlayment and flashing. Cleaning moss or algae is more common with concrete tiles in humid climates. A proactive maintenance plan extends life for both systems and helps identify issues before they escalate.

Energy Efficiency and Indoor Comfort
Metal roofs reflect a portion of solar radiation, especially when finished with light or cool coatings. This can reduce cooling loads in hot climates and contribute to energy savings. Tile roofs have natural insulating properties due to the air gap between tiles and the roof deck, and clay performs well in hot weather by stabilizing indoor temperatures. In either case, adding insulation and proper venting enhances efficiency and comfort.
Installation Considerations and Structural Impacts
Metal roofing generally requires lighter structural support and can be installed on most existing roofs with compatible underlayment. The installation process is quicker, especially for standing-seam systems, reducing labor costs. Tile roofs demand robust decks and careful weight management; retrofit may require reinforcing beams or trusses. Compatibility with existing fascia, gutters, and attic ventilation should be evaluated to prevent long-term performance issues.
Cost Comparison and Return on Investment
Initial costs vary by material, style, and regional labor rates. Metal roofs typically range higher upfront but offer long-term savings through energy efficiency, lower maintenance, and longer life. Tile roofs may have a lower upfront price, especially concrete tiles, but heavier installation and potential structural upgrades can add to costs. When estimating ROI, consider replacement frequency, insurance premiums, and potential tax incentives for energy-efficient upgrades if applicable in the region.
Aesthetic Options and Home Value
Both tin and tile roofs influence curb appeal and property value. Metal roofs offer modern, sleek lines that complement contemporary architectures, with finishes that mimic other materials. Tile roofs provide classic, timeless character suited to traditional and Mediterranean styles. A well-chosen roof can enhance resale value, with color stability, warranty terms, and durability playing key roles in buyer perception.
Environmental Impact and Sustainability
Metal roofs are highly recyclable at end of life and often manufactured from recycled content. They also offer long service life, reducing replacement frequency. Tile roofs use natural materials and can also have long lifespans, though manufacturing impacts differ between clay and concrete. Both systems can be environmentally friendly when paired with high-quality underlayment, proper ventilation, and responsible disposal practices at end of life.
Key Considerations Table
| Aspect | Metal Roof | Tile Roof |
|---|---|---|
| Material Options | Steel, aluminum, galvanized coatings | Clay, concrete |
| Typical Lifespan | 40–70 years | 50–100 years |
| Weight | Lightweight | Heavy |
| Installation Speed | Typically faster | Slower; requires precise alignment |
| Maintenance | Seals and fasteners | Tile replacement and underlayment checks |
| Energy Impact | Excellent with cool coatings | Good insulative properties |
| Climate Fit | Versatile; wind and hail resistant | Hot climates; issues with freezing cycles if not installed correctly |
Financing and Warranties
Look for manufacturers offering long-term warranties on both material and workmanship. Metal roofs often come with robust warranties for finishes and seam integrity, while tile warranties vary by tile type, underlayment, and installation quality. Some regions provide incentives for energy-efficient roofing or hail resistance upgrades, which can offset initial costs. A licensed contractor can outline available warranties and transferability to new owners during resale.
Practical Tips for Homeowners
- Consult a structural engineer if the home’s existing deck or rafters may need reinforcement for tile installations.
- Request energy-performance data for coatings or colors to estimate cooling savings.
- Inspect regularly after severe weather; address loose fasteners or cracked tiles promptly.
- Consider color and texture choices that complement the home’s architectural style and neighborhood expectations.
